What are TOGAF remote jobs?

TOGAF remote jobs are positions that require knowledge and application of The Open Group Architecture Framework (TOGAF) and can be performed from a remote location, rather than on-site. These roles typically involve developing, managing, or optimizing enterprise architecture frameworks for organizations, often as an enterprise architect, solution architect, or IT consultant. Working remotely in these positions requires strong communication skills, proficiency with collaboration tools, and the ability to work independently while ensuring alignment with business goals and IT strategies.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a TOGAF Remote Architect, and why are they important?

To thrive as a TOGAF Remote Architect, you need expertise in enterprise architecture frameworks, business process modeling, and a TOGAF certification. Familiarity with architecture modeling tools such as ArchiMate, Sparx Enterprise Architect, or IBM System Architect is typically required. Strong communication, analytical thinking, and collaboration skills are essential for working effectively with distributed teams and stakeholders. These competencies enable you to design aligned IT strategies, ensure stakeholder buy-in, and drive successful enterprise transformation in remote environments.

Job description

Description As a Senior IT Business Architect, you will play a critical role in shaping the strategic direction of our commercial bank by designing, optimizing, and aligning business capabilities with enterprise goals. You will serve as a trusted advisor to executives and cross-functional leaders-translating business strategies into actionable roadmaps, scalable processes, and wellstructured operating models. This role will be pivotal in driving application modernization, digital transformation, and enterprise architecture initiatives across the bank.

The ideal candidate will have deep financial services experience, strong business acumen, and a proven ability to guide legacy-to-modern transitions in a regulated environment. You will collaborate closely with key business partners, product leaders, and IT partners to ensure that business decisions, investments, and transformation initiatives are grounded in clear architectural standards and aligned with enterprise strategy. This position is ideal for someone who excels at connecting the big picture with practical execution and enjoys influencing change at a broad level.

Key Responsibilities: Partner with various commercial business units to define and evolve enterprise architecture strategies aligned with banking goals. Lead the development of business capability models, value streams, and process architectures tailored to financial services. Drive application modernization efforts, including legacy system assessments, cloud migration strategies, and adoption of modern platforms (e.g., microservices, APIs, containers)

Collaborate with enterprise architects, solution architects, and engineering teams to ensure cohesive delivery of modernized applications. Orchestrate the technical evaluation of new vendor products and build an architectural recommendation Facilitate workshops to identify capability gaps, regulatory impacts, and transformation opportunities. Support strategic planning, investment prioritization, and portfolio governance for IT initiatives.

Ensure architecture compliance with banking regulations (e.g., FFIEC, OCC, FDIC), data privacy standards, and internal governance frameworks. Evaluate emerging technologies (e.g., AI, cloud-native platforms, low-code tools) for applicability in banking operations. Qualifications: Required: Bachelor's degree in information technology, Business Administration, Finance, or related field

7+ years of experience in IT architecture or business analysis. Proven experience leading application modernization initiatives in a regulated environment. Strong understanding of business operations, products, and regulatory landscape.

Experience with enterprise architecture frameworks (e.g., TOGAF, BIZBOK) and business capability modeling. Excellent communication and stakeholder engagement skills across technical and non-technical audiences. Ability to lead cross-functional teams and influence strategic direction

Preferred: Experience within banking or financial services. Strong understanding of banking operations. Certifications such as TOGAF, CBAP, Certified Business Architect, or PMP.

Experience with core banking transformation, digital onboarding, open banking, and cloud-native architectures. Familiarity with architecture tools (e.g., LeanIX, Ardoq, Sparx EA) and agile delivery models.
